nitro is a good gas to use but its not any more quiet than co2 from my use. then again Ive never lined up a gun on co2 with the exact same gun on compressed air. Its been said get a better and more ported barrel. If quiet is what your looking for you may have what it takes to be a pump player. My old phantom whispered and was deadly acurate.

I feel it is worth the extra money. If there is a quality shop you watertown they will fill it. Co2 is very hard to use well in the winter and god knows we have the worst winters. If you want to play later into the fall or even in the dead of winter and then early in the spring you will need compressed air...or maybe we will get a heat wave this year.;)
